Installation

Unpack and inspect contents. Place on a stable surface away from heat sources.

  1. Choose a location with proper ventilation.
  2. Plug into a grounded outlet.
  3. Ensure the refrigerator is level for optimal operation.

WARNING! Ensure the refrigerator is not exposed to direct sunlight or heat sources.

First-Time Setup

Power on the refrigerator and allow it to cool for several hours before placing food inside.

  1. Set the temperature control to the desired setting.
  2. Wait for the refrigerator to reach the set temperature before loading.

CAUTION! Avoid overloading the refrigerator to ensure proper air circulation.

Troubleshooting

SymptomPossible CauseCorrective Action
Refrigerator not coolingPower supply issueCheck outlet and plug connection.
Noise from refrigeratorImproper levelingAdjust the feet to level the refrigerator.
Frost buildupDoor not sealingInspect door seals and replace if necessary.
Water pooling insideClogged defrost drainClear the drain to allow proper drainage.
